Now, onto the OHC.

Miami is a tough, tough opponent. Effinger would start anywhere else in the nation but he tends to be a 1a type of guy. BG held the "stars" of Miami about as well as you could hope, but the team is so deep that if one guy isn't producing someone else is able to step up.

Minnesota-Duluth is a very big and physical team. They might have a disappointing record but they have a boat load of talent and are still figuring out how to play as a team. BG just wasn't able to convert the opportunities they had, and the score honestly could have been a lot worse had it not been for Spratt.
